Gluten-free market increased 63 percent in two years

Jeremy Gerrard
November 18, 2014

A rise in gluten sensitivity and the perceived health benefits of a gluten-free diet have forced an explosion of gluten-free products onto store shelves. Because of this, sales of gluten-free food is projected to reach $8.8 billion in 2014, representing an increase of 63 percent from 2012-2014, according to consumer research group Mintel.

Cattle associations urge USDA to drop new supplemental beef checkoff program

November 13, 2014

The Beef Checkoff Program, established in 1985, is a producer-funded marketing and research program designed to increase demand for beef. The Cattlemen's Beef Board and USDA jointly oversee the collection and spending of checkoff funds, but now the cattlemen say the government is trying to “hijack” the program.
